How the Program Works

Our diplomas are in two parts: part 1 and part 2. In part 1, you’ll learn about the maths and science theory and practical skills you’ll need for University. In part 2, you’ll study the same subjects as first-year University students and develop your specialist knowledge of IT.

Assessments

1. Tests
2. Quizzes
3. Group projects
4. Presentations
5. Poster presentations
6. Tutorial assessments
7. Final exam
